School Garden Update

Plants go bonkers here. At first we didn’t think the soil was very good, and I still think it’s sub par, but I can’t deny that it’s producing. Most of what we grow will be sold to school moms in the plaza. And then the funds will go to a charity that the school often supports. We already had one big radish harvest and set up an attractive spread at lunch for the middle schoolers. I love it when kids try to trick their friends into eating radish — “Ooooh, it’s really goooood. Trust me!” And most go for it.
